Mokena School District 159 has made substantial efforts to improve the appearance and cleanliness of all three schools. We are proud to share a few highlights of this work: -Ongoing painting projects in each building to modernize the look of the schools’ interiors using a dedicated color palette -Exterior soffit and lintel work at each school -Painting and repair work to the exterior doors and windows of each school -Annual landscaping and exterior maintenance beautification projects -Cleanliness report cards completed by building principals to provide feedback on school custodial services and cleaning -Improved flooring at all three schools including repair and replacement of broken tile, replacement of carpet, and updated flooring

Our 6th grade ELA Word Hunters are crushing their morphology game! These etymology experts have mastered an impressive 80 word parts in just three weeks - tackling 20 Greek roots, 20 Latin roots, and 40 affixes. By breaking down words to their core elements, they're building the skills to decode any challenging vocabulary they encounter!

The district has worked hard to provide our teachers with high-quality professional development, learning opportunities, and collaboration time that is aligned with school and district improvement goals. Below are several highlights of development and learning that have taken place within Strategic Plan Goal 2B: -Two year Keys to Literacy training for teachers in Grades K-5 that focused on “The Science of Reading”, evidenced-based instructional practices and routines for teaching phonemic awareness, phonics, word work, comprehension, and writing -Year-long professional development plans utilizing Early Release Days focused on school improvement goals including responsive teaching, implementation of new instructional materials, and writing across the content areas -Relaunch of the district’s instructional coach program in which all teachers have access to coaches that enhance student learning through a student centered coaching model as well as provide professional development aligned to district and school goals and job-embedded curriculum implementation support -Yearly staff surveys regarding professional development topics of need to shape our Teacher Institute Day into a conference-like day in which teachers and staff choose sessions to best meet their individual growth goals -Program specific professional development opportunities for teachers of English Language Learners, students receiving Special Education services, and Advanced Learners -Multiple school based book studies aligned to school improvement goals including the topics of phonics, the middle school model, and metacognition

Mokena School District is proud to be participating in the Special Olympics of Illinois' Respect Week to celebrate inclusion and to highlight themes of disability awareness. MIS and MJHS will participate the week of March 3-7 and MES will participate the week of May 5-9. This year's theme is "In My Respect Era."
